Eric Anholt <eric@xxxxxxxxxx> writes:

> There's a minor behavior change that the event now gets sent to the
> drawable owner rather than the caller of DRI2SwapBuffers.

Yeah, probably not ideal, especially when the GLX drawable is created
using the window XID (as is the case for some older GLX clients). I
don't have the original client at the time the event is generated, but I
think I can go back and stick it in; will require tracking when the
client exits, of course.

> I don't expect it to matter in practice (I expect that the
> swap-requesting client using this GLX extension is also the
> drawable-creating one), and either choice seems wrong compared to "send
> the event to everyone listening for the event on this drawable".  That
> would be a separate change, anyway.

I think the original behaviour, sending the event to the client who sent
the PresentPixmap request is the only sane plan, and only a bit more
complicated than sending it to the drawable owner.

I'll cook up an alternate patch and send that along; we can then compare
the two approaches at least.
